How seismic is this area?

Zone2
Seismic zone 2

A zone where strong earthquakes are possible: new buildings follow strict anti-seismic criteria.

Official Civil Protection classification (upd. 2025), used for building codes.

High
Expected shaking, compared with the other Italian municipalities (INGV MPS04 model)

Hazard describes the long-term expected shaking: it is not a forecast. Technical value: ag = 0.259 g (10% probability of exceedance in 50 years, rigid soil).

The seismic history of Firmo

The earthquakes that were actually felt in Firmo over the centuries, with the intensity observed on site (Mercalli MCS scale).

  1. 2012IV25 October 2012

    Moderate: felt by many indoors; glasses and dishes rattle.

    Pollino earthquake (M5.3), epicentre 23 km away

  2. 2004NF5 May 2004

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Isole Eolie earthquake (M5.4), epicentre 178 km away

  3. 2002III17 April 2002

    Light: felt by few people, like a passing truck.

    Costa calabra settentrionale earthquake (M4.8), epicentre 59 km away

  4. 2001NF17 May 2001

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Tirreno meridionale earthquake (M5.0), epicentre 102 km away

  5. 1996IV-V27 April 1996

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Sila Greca earthquake (M4.8), epicentre 34 km away

  6. 1995III8 August 1995

    Light: felt by few people, like a passing truck.

    Piana di Sibari earthquake (M4.3), epicentre 28 km away

  7. 1994NF5 January 1994

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Tirreno meridionale earthquake (M5.8), epicentre 107 km away

  8. 1993NF10 August 1993

    Imperceptible: only instruments record it.

    Golfo di Taranto earthquake (M4.5), epicentre 81 km away

  9. 1990III-IV5 May 1990

    Moderate: felt by many indoors; glasses and dishes rattle.

    Potentino earthquake (M5.8), epicentre 119 km away

  10. 1988III-IV13 April 1988

    Moderate: felt by many indoors; glasses and dishes rattle.

    Golfo di Taranto earthquake (M4.9), epicentre 59 km away

  11. 1980IV-V23 November 1980

    Rather strong: felt by almost everyone; hanging objects swing.

    Irpinia-Basilicata earthquake (M6.8), epicentre 146 km away

  12. 1905V-VI8 September 1905

    Strong: felt by everyone, many get scared; objects fall, first light damage to buildings.

    Calabria centrale earthquake (M7.0), epicentre 102 km away

Source: Italian Macroseismic Database DBMI15 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).

The closest seismic structure

Pollino

The town lies about 4 km from Pollino, one of the seismic structures mapped by INGV geologists.

estimated maximum magnitude 6.4between 1 and 10 km deep

Faults are mapped to build better and understand the territory: knowing them says nothing about when an earthquake will occur, which remains unpredictable. Source: DISS 3.3 (INGV, CC BY 4.0).
